Class AbstractParser
- java.lang.Object
-
- org.whitesource.agent.dependency.resolver.docker.AbstractParser
-
- Direct Known Subclasses:
AlpineParser,ArchLinuxParser,DebianParser,RpmParser
public abstract class AbstractParser extends java.lang.Object- Author:
- chen.luigi
-
-
Constructor Summary
Constructors Constructor Description AbstractParser()
-
Method Summary
All Methods Static Methods Instance Methods Abstract Methods Concrete Methods Modifier and Type Method Description abstract java.io.FilefindFile(java.lang.String[] files, java.lang.String filename)static voidfindFolder(java.io.File dir, java.lang.String folderName, java.util.Collection<java.lang.String> folder)abstract java.util.Collection<org.whitesource.agent.api.model.DependencyInfo>parse(java.io.File file)
-
-
-
Method Detail
-
parse
public abstract java.util.Collection<org.whitesource.agent.api.model.DependencyInfo> parse(java.io.File file)
-
findFile
public abstract java.io.File findFile(java.lang.String[] files, java.lang.String filename)
-
findFolder
public static void findFolder(java.io.File dir, java.lang.String folderName, java.util.Collection<java.lang.String> folder)
-
-